Method Suitability Testing (MST) have to be done just before being able to claim that the outcomes of a USP sterility test, or accepted option, works effectively for the particular drug products formulation. Method Suitability Testing only has to be done when for each compounded formulation and includes two pieces: i) a suitability check that confirms that The expansion media utilized for sterility testing supports the growth of particular microorganisms and ii) a validation examination that demonstrates that no parts with the compounded planning inhibit microbial advancement.

Resources Employed in the creation of Organic products really should be sterilized and/or analyzed in order in order that They may be cost-free from contaminants which include microbes ahead of getting used or produced for community use. Samples of the concluded biological item should also be examined for the presence of bacterial, fungal, or mycoplasmal contaminants.

Two standard methods are used for microbiological assays Method A: Cylinder plate method or cup plate method. Method B: Tube assay method or titrimetric method.
Membrane filtration system is indispensable in sterility testing as a result of assumption that microorganisms Specially bacteria will not pass through a membrane filter of forty five mm (0.45 µm) porosity.
